New York City Tourism + Conventions is now officially the new name and brand identity of the NYC & Company, the official destination marketing organisation and convention and visitors bureau for the five boroughs of New York City. According to a press statement, President and CEO Fred Dixon presided over the inauguration of the new brand identity at its recently held annual meeting. The new brand system for the region targets tourists from all over the world, introduces a new brand strategy and a thorough visual identity system that comprises a new logo, colour standards, typography, art direction and graphic elements.

The statement says that the rebranding was introduced in conjunction with the social media campaign What’s good NYC, that aims to harness the ‘opinion power’ of the 8.5 million residents of NYC. The foundation and strength of the new branding comes from travellers’ desire for authentic experiences by highlighting the genuine, enthusiastic perspectives shared by a diverse mix of locals. It underlines the role played by New York City Tourism + Conventions in amplifying these perspectives to give tourists a richer experience in NYC. The programme encourages tourists and residents to explore all that New York City has to offer by providing insights, advice, suggested activities, and trips through a variety of platforms, adds the statement.

It goes on to say that the new name aims to represent the organisation’s mission to support New York City’s travel and tourism economy and provide a deeper, richer, more authentic experience of New York City for visitors. The structure, mission and global network of New York City Tourism + Conventions remains the same as that of NYC & Company.

The statement adds that New York City’s economic recovery continued in 2022 with over 56 million travellers arriving in the city, a 72.5 pc increase over 2021. NYC saw 9.4 million international travellers visit the five boroughs, more than triple the number in 2021. The city also hosted over 4 million business travellers signalling the return of this important segment. This activity marks the return of 85 pc of NYC’s record 2019 visitation levels.

It says that NYC remains on track to welcome 63.3 million visitors in 2023. The pace of the tourism industry’s recovery supports about 340,000 jobs across the entire leisure and hospitality sector, more than USD 40 billion in direct guest spending, and about USD 60 billion in total economic impact for 2022, all of which contribute to the economic recovery of New York City, says the statement.
